之前说到len()函数和count()函数,前者是统计列表中元素的个数,后者是统计元素在列表中出现的次数。
count()用法:
number = [1, 2, 3, 4, 5, 6, 5, 6, 2, 8, 3, 9, 6]
number.count(1) # 返回1
number.count(2) # 返回2
number.count(6) # 返回3
number.count(7) # 返回0
len()用法:
listname = [1, 2, 3, 4, 5, 6, 5, 6, 2, 8, 3, 9, 6]
len(listname)
index()方法:获取指定元素在列表中首次出现的位置
listname = [1, 2, 3, 4, 5, 6, 5, 6, 2, 8, 3, 9, 6]
listname.index(1)
当指定元素不在列表中时,会报错 ValueError
sum()方法:求和,计算列表中元素的和
语法:sum(listname, start)
listname:要统计的列表
start:将统计结果加上start指定的数,可选
计算成绩的和:
grade = [98,99,97,100,100,96,94,89,95,100]
sum(grade)
得到结果是:968
sum(grade, 1)
得到的结果是:969
该截图中有一NameError错误,原因是因为将sum写成sun。所以在编程中,一定不要将函数名写错。